BROMSGROVE enjoyed their most successful tournament ever at the County Age Group Championships.

Swimmers from Bromsgrove came away with 63 medals, with many impressive with personal best times.

Victoria Law, Claire Ashford and Stuart Corbett also won county titles.

Law was the club's biggest winner of the night when she collected an impressive nine-medal haul.

Law won two gold medals, including the 50 metres freestyle race, four silvers and three bronzes.

Claire Ashford had a successful tournament, winning seven golds, taking one silver and two bronze medals.

Daniel Scarr won six medals (two of each medal), while Matt Hooper scooped three gold medals, two silvers and one bronze.

Lisa Harrison, Laura Ashford and Stuart Corbett, won two gold medals each.

Fran Carlson, Richie Edmunds, Alison Kindon, Vicki Standen and Steve Muddiman all won gold.

Emily McNally won four bronze medals, while Loren Harrison and Rebeca Alton won one each.

Corbett, Harrison, Laura Ashford, Simon Smith, Vicky Standen, Kindon, Carlson, Matt Hooper, Edmunds, Muddiman, Will Baker, Law and Scarr set Midland District qualifying times.
